MEF welcomes deferment of RM1,500 minimum wage

PETALING JAYA: The postponement until July of the RM1,500 minimum wage for companies with fewer than five employees is a welcome move, says the Malaysian Employers Federation (MEF).

Amended Employment Act in force January 1

PUTRAJAYA: The enforcement of the Employment Act 1955 (Amendment) 2022, which was previously postponed, will be implemented on Jan 1, 2023, said Human Resources Minister V. Sivakumar.
